There is a country that signed agreement with European Commission last year and agreed to build ecosystem through implementation of different common projects. The country where 50 Changemakers from 13 countries mapped out problems that share no borders.
The country that I visited for the last past 6 days. The country where I met 50 wonderful people who have the same vision like me- to make changes, to make social changes in the fields of education, climate change, health and gender inequality. People who already are inspiration for others, for their communities, people who are not recognised yet as professionals in the fields they work for as they should be.
The country where people met me with smile in every single step. The country where I met very diverse people, wonderful, smart, funny, open-heart people who I want to meet again and create much more than I had possibility to do. The country where noise and calmness goes together. The country that can be very different comparing to rest of World and very similar in some points. The country where people were very poor financially but had the richest souls ever. The country where I got known myself better. The country where culture, traditions are so powerful and deep that you have to know this country is relationship not rules orientated and communities are much more important than I was thinking before.
The country where nothing happened on time. The country where nothing went like was planned. The country where everything went with flow and that explained why some changes are so slow. The country where I became experimental rabbit and I haven’t known about it before. The country where I waited in the lobby of hotel for 8 hours to make check in. The country where staff brought me new pencil in the middle of writing instead of giving a pen. The country where “espresso” didn’t exist at all and strong black coffee was just brown liquid with the smell of coffee. The country where many staff worked in the reception of hotel but only two are able to answer you properly (other were sleeping with open eyes). The country where I was asking very politely and didn’t get responses but was enough one “Italian” scene and everything started to go in the right way and even quicker. The country where taxi driver stoped in the middle of way to change his uniform pants. The country where children slept in the bus stop just like that. The country where we bought fuel in the plastic bottle in the middle of night being a bit lost somewhere in Goa. The country where people are very flexible and without limits to their needs, even basic needs. The country where I was invited by people which I saw the first time in my life in their house and they shared sensitive stories about the social challenges they meet every day, about history, culture, traditions and future. The country where I shouldn’t be surprised if there is no water in the morning in hotel and I shouldn’t be surprised if there is no water at all in some places. The country where corruption rates are too high.
But, there is BUT!
The country where I would like to come again to implement what I have planned before arriving here the first time. The country I would like to visit again and meet the same people just in different places. The country where there is more much more potencial than it showed till now. The country where should come at least ones every single citizen of World. This country needs the highest level cooperation and networking like Europe or other part of the World needs. This country is where each of us can look for inspiration if there is lack of it inside ourselves. The country where I, you and everyone can raise awareness, open heart, mind and soul. The country where everything possible and depends on how patient I am going to be.
AND this country is called INDIA and I will come back again there to explore, to know, to learn, to meet, to develop and implement more!!!
